
Baked Ham and Cheese Sliders
Delicious ham and cheese sliders baked to perfection with a buttery garlic topping.
10 mins
Prep Time
15 mins
Cook Time
12
Servings
Ingredients
- 12 slider buns
- 1 lb sliced ham
- 12 slices Swiss cheese
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1 tbsp Dijon mustard
- 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p onion powder
- 1 tbsp poppy seeds

Instructions
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Lightly grease a baking dish large enough to hold all the sliders.
Slice the slider buns in half horizontally, keeping them attached if possible. Place the bottom half in the baking dish.
Layer the ham slices evenly over the bottom half of the buns, followed by the Swiss cheese slices.
Place the top half of the buns over the cheese and ham layers.
In a small bowl, mix the melted butter, Dijon mustard, Worcestershire sauce, garlic powder, and onion powder. Brush this mixture evenly over the tops of the buns.
Sprinkle the poppy seeds over the top.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il.
Bake for 15 minutes, then remove the foil and bake for an additional 5 minutes until the tops are golden and the cheese is melted.
Let the sliders cool for a few minutes before serving. Cut into individual sliders if needed.
Chef's Tips
- Cheese Variations: Try using cheddar, provolone, or mozzarella instead of Swiss for a different flavor.
- Make Ahead: Assemble the sliders a few hours ahead and refrigerate until ready to bake.
- Extra Flavor: Add a layer of honey mustard or mayonnaise on the buns before adding the ham and cheese.
- Crispy Topping: For extra crispiness, broil the sliders for 1-2 minutes after baking.
- Serving Suggestion: Serve with pickles or a side of potato chips for a complete meal.
